Self-assessment tools

Self-assessment instruments can be a great resource for information about ADHD. The information they provide can be helpful in helping you decide on treatment. The results can be used to track your symptoms over time.

Self-assessment devices are typically used in a variety of places, from ADHD clinics to online sites. They are not a substitute for professional medical care.

The World Health Organization (WHO) has developed a self-screening tool to identify ADHD. It does not give an accurate diagnosis, but helps you decide whether to seek professional help.

The self-screening tool consists of six questions that examine hyperactive-impulsive symptoms. This test is available to adults 18 years and older.

Another option is another option is the Conners Adult ADHD Rating Scale. This online tool was created to identify adults who may require more attention. There are also forms for teachers and parents. You'll be diagnosed with ADHD when you achieve a minimum score of four on the scale.

Another way to determine if you have ADHD is to make use of a 40-item self-report scale. The scale gives the scores for each item, as well as brief descriptions of the subscales. The data can be used to determine if you require specialist care.

Other tools include the Adult ADHD Identity Scale and the Wender Utah rating scale. These tools can be used to test for other disorders. Numerous websites have developed special tools for women.

While many self-assessment devices aren't verified by a scientific study available, the best ones can provide a general understanding of your condition. These tools can help you determine if you need to be diagnosed and what actions to take to improve your condition.

Screener for Adult ADHD Self-Report Scale

Adult ADHD Self-Report Scale (ASRS) is a diagnostic tool used to assess the presence of Attention-Deficit/Hyperactivity Disorder (ADHD) in adults. ASRS is a multi-dimensional self-report measurement that examines the frequency of ADHD symptoms in adults, including the severity and impact of the symptoms on their lives.

The World Health Organization developed the Adult ADHD Self-Report Screener that helps identify people who are at risk of developing ADHD. It is widely used to determine those who require more thorough monitoring of their condition.

ASRS-v1.1 is an ASRS-based self-assessment tool with six items that assess ADHD symptoms in adults. The score is calculated using a 5-point Likert scale. The scale is translated into a number of languages.

The ASRS-v1.1 Screener's reliability in test-retests was high. The ASRS-v1.1 Screener was valid across all ED diagnostic groups. Additionally, path invariance was confirmed. This is essential to the validity of the measure since the loadings of items were positively correlated with other measures of impulsivity.

Although the ASRS-v1.1 was not sensitive enough to diagnose ADHD in patients with psychiatric disorders, it has been demonstrated to have excellent operating characteristics in general population surveys. For instance, it has a positive predictive value of 38.5% with an accuracy of 98.3 percent and an sensitivity of 68.7 percent.

Evaluations of speech-language abilities for children

If a child has a suspected speech or language disorder the child needs to undergo a thorough assessment. The evaluation should be conducted by a certified speech-language pathologist. They will evaluate the student's expressive and receptive language abilities and also their ability to engage in social interactions.

The assessment should also identify areas of concern. It should also determine whether the student is eligible to receive speech-language services. If the child is not eligible for speech-language services the team can look at other options to address their communication needs.

An extensive evaluation should consist of interviews with teachers, parents as well as other relevant service providers. The information gathered will be documented in an assessment report. It is a valuable document that highlights the child's strengths and weaknesses and the suggested therapy goals.

The report should also consider the student's current level of functioning, the relationship between his or her abilities in speech and language and their academic performance, as well as the implications of these outcomes for the school environment. Often, the evaluation will be conducted in conjunction with the student's other special education requirements.

ADHD children are often struggling with expressive language. A child with ADHD may commit grammatical errors or utilize nonspecific words in place of the actual word. Inability to follow directions is another problem that is common.

Children who suffer from ADHD might also have difficulties with writing. Many children with ADHD struggle with reading and have difficulty following the rules of grammar. They might also use words with similar meanings in lieu of the actual word.
